I have varicose veins in legs and had undergone laser surgery. Thereafter had thrombosis in two times in last 4 years. Second time it was in Jan 2018. Now doctor advises to take acitrom medicine for life long. I need to know is there any alternative to it. Also what are side effects of taking this medicine for long.

There are alternative medicines, but they also need to be taken life long. You need to mantain INR around 2.5. If INR is mantained, no harmful effects, otherwise bleeding can occur.
